A former BBC driver accused of sex offences has been found dead. | A former BBC driver accused of sex offences has been found dead. |
David Smith, 66, from Lewisham, south-east London, had been due to stand trial for allegedly abusing a 12-year-old boy in 1984. | David Smith, 66, from Lewisham, south-east London, had been due to stand trial for allegedly abusing a 12-year-old boy in 1984. |
A warrant had been issued for his arrest after he failed to appear at Southwark Crown Court on Monday. | A warrant had been issued for his arrest after he failed to appear at Southwark Crown Court on Monday. |
He was charged with two counts of indecent assault, two of indecency and one of a serious sexual offence as part of Operation Yewtree. | |
Smith was the first person to be charged under the investigation set up to look at abuse claims against the late entertainer, Jimmy Savile. | |
It was alleged Smith met his victim at a swimming pool, invited him back to his flat where he sexually abused him. | |
He also took the boy on a visit to the BBC studios at White City, in west London. During the journey the boy claimed that he was indecently assaulted. | |

The victim's partner contacted police after she saw his response to the ITV documentary Exposure: The Other Side of Jimmy Savile, which was broadcast on 3 October 2012. | |
A previous attempt to track down Smith in 2002 had failed when police could not find him - even though he was in prison at the time. | |
David Smith was a prolific sex offender whose first conviction was in 1966. He had 22 convictions for sexual offences against young boys. | |
His barrister became concerned on Monday when Mr Smith failed to appear at court. | |
Police found him at his home address at about 14:20 GMT and he was pronounced dead at the scene. | |
The cause of death is not yet known and a post-mortem examination will take place. | |
His trial had been due to start on Tuesday. | |
Yewtree is an inquiry into allegations of historical sexual abuse linked to the entertainment industry. | |
The operation has three strands. One concerns Savile's crimes exclusively, while a second strand relates to allegations against Savile and others. | |
The third strand concentrates on accusations which emerged as a result of the publicity surrounding Savile, but which are unconnected to him. | |
Smith was investigated under the third strand. |
